Understanding the Role of AI in Modern Contact Centers

Artificial intelligence in contact centers has become a catalyst for transformation, redefining how customer interactions are managed. AI-driven innovations like chatbots and voice analytics can handle routine inquiries, leaving human agents free to tackle more complex issues. Predictive analytics can also anticipate customer needs and personalize interactions, significantly improving satisfaction and retention.

Moreover, AI can act as a powerful assistant for agents, offering them real-time information and recommendations during customer calls. Such support not only elevates the quality of service but also reduces the pressure on agents by arming them with accurate data. This combination of AI and human expertise ensures that the center’s performance aligns more closely with customer expectations.

The adoption of AI must also be viewed through the compliance lens, with data privacy and security remaining paramount. AI systems should be implemented with strong ethical guidelines to foster trust and transparency with customers. As AI becomes ubiquitous within contact centers, recognizing its role in shaping customer experiences is crucial for successful integration.

Lastly, while AI can drastically improve efficiency, it is not a replacement for human empathy and understanding. A well-balanced approach, leveraging AI to handle mundane tasks while empowering agents to offer a personal touch, often yields the best customer service outcomes. Sensible deployment of AI tools, when understood and utilized correctly, can thus redefine customer service excellence.

Selecting the Right AI Tools for Your Contact Center Needs

Choosing appropriate AI tools begins with a comprehensive evaluation of your contact center’s unique requirements. Identifying key performance indicators and pain points can help in selecting solutions that directly address the center’s challenges. It’s important to focus on tools that integrate smoothly with existing systems to avoid disruptions and unnecessary complexity.

While cost is a significant factor, investment in AI should also be judged on the potential for return on investment through increased efficiency and customer satisfaction. With a variety of tools for contact centers available, selecting a partner with a proven track record in deploying AI solutions in similar environments will be beneficial. Scalability is another critical consideration, ensuring the tools can grow with your business.

Additionally, the chosen AI tools should be user-friendly, facilitating easy adoption among staff. Overly complex systems may result in resistance from agents and could hinder productivity. User-centric design and intuitive interfaces can significantly enhance the acceptance and effectiveness of new AI tools within your team.

Finally, consider AI solutions that offer robust analytics and reporting features. These insights will not only justify the initial investment but will also guide continuous improvement strategies. The data gathered can reveal trends and patterns, enabling further refinement of customer service processes and personalization of interactions.

Monitoring Performance and Optimizing AI Systems Post-Implementation

After the implementation of AI tools, monitoring their performance becomes critical. Establishing benchmarks and key performance indicators will allow the measurement of success and impact on customer service. Regular analysis of AI interactions can provide valuable insights for continuous improvement.

AI systems are only as good as the data they process—therefore, it’s imperative to ensure data quality and relevance. Moreover, as customer behavior and preferences evolve, AI tools must be recalibrated to remain effective. This requires a proactive approach to maintenance and updates.
